示例#1
0
  @Override
  public void onModuleLoad() {

    //		PagePanel page = new PagePanel();
    //		page.getElement().setId("xxx");
    //		page.add(new LayerPanel(DataRole.header, "sdsds"));
    //		page.add(new LayerPanel(DataRole.content, "sdsds"));
    //		page.add(new LayerPanel(DataRole.footer, "sd"));
    //		page.getElement();
    // RootPanel.get().add(page);
    Utils.console("initialising module");
    JQueryMobile.init();

    Page page = new Page();
    page.setDataTheme(DataTheme.e);
    HeaderBar header = new HeaderBar("HEader app");
    page.add(header);
    Content content = new Content();
    content.add(new Label("sdfsdfsdf"));
    Button but = new Button("try me");
    but.addClickHandler(
        new ClickHandler() {

          @Override
          public void onClick(ClickEvent event) {
            // TODO Auto-generated method stub
            Utils.console("try me");
          }
        });
    header.add(but);

    //	new TestPage();

    RootPanel.get().add(new TestPage());
  }
示例#2
0
 @Override
 protected void onAttach() {
   if (!initialized) {
     initialized = true;
     JQueryMobile.initWidget(this);
   }
   onStaticStyleNameChange(true);
   super.onAttach();
 }